By 1949, a new club BSG Motor Nordhausen was founded, which then participated in the GDR leagues. Success was relatively non-existant, as they bounced around in the 2nd division DDR-Liga, before actually dropping down to the 3rd division Erfurt league in 1989. In 1990, after reunification, the soccer section declared itself independant and started over under as FSV Wacker 90. There was some modest success, including a promotion into the pro ranks in 1995. Since then, things have been on the way down again. The club went into administration in 2000, so most of the players left the team. As a result, last place in the Oberliga was inevitable (only 3 wins), although the remaining players gave a good effort. Things continued downhill, as in the Landesliga Thüringen, more players left. With only 8 minutes left in the season, playing at Meuselwitz, Wacker was leading 1-0 and saved, but then they gave up two goals to lose 2-1, sending them down another notch.
